Lucci airfusion akmani DC ceiling fan 36 watt – Brought two of these fans in New Zealand, paid $550 each on special. dear enough. look great, have them on one meter droppers, due to the ceiling 4.2 high. have 6 speed remote, and reverse function. cant hear any motor noise even on the fastest setting and very steady. mainly running on second setting to push hot air down, working just great, so far. The dark wood of the blades look cool against the light wood of the ceiling. Instructions for setting up was easy to follow. Must say from 4,5,6,settings on the remote sure can move the wind around.

Silent fan that is anything but – Akmani DC fan is sold as a silent fan due to its DC motor. The motor may be silent, but the frequency for the remote control is not silent. The fan constantly emits a strange 'electrical humming' noise, which according to the repair techinicians, is the fan 'talking' to the remote control and cannot be fixed.
